Iconic Sheffield club launches crowdfunder for new venue

Iconic Sheffield club launches crowdfunder for new venue

by James Lewis | Feb 26, 2026 | Community, Culture, News

The Leadmill club in Sheffield is starting a crowdfund to relocate to a new permanent venue. This follows the closure of their original venue in June 2025, after 45 years of operation – due to an eviction from their landlord, Electric Group. The crowdfunder,...
